Municipal Police to Be Introduced in Cyprus
A new police unit — the municipal police — will be established in Cyprus. This was announced by Minister of Justice Marios Hartsiotis. He noted that the provision is part of local government reforms.
The purpose of the new unit is to avoid distracting the criminal police from more serious matters. Municipal police officers will handle everyday issues such as noise complaints, illegal parking, and supervision of restaurant operations. The service will operate around the clock.
According to Hartsiotis, the draft law has already been submitted for approval to the Union of Municipalities. The document is currently undergoing legal processing at the Ministry of Justice.
“There are no fundamental disagreements. The creation of the new institution will ensure better government oversight of the municipalities,” the minister said.
